Toy gun - Super Cap Gun 357 Magnum
Toy gun - Super Cap Gun 357 Magnum was recalled on 12 June 2009 under EU Safety Gate alert 0766/09. Damage to hearing risk reported by Finland. The product poses a risk of damage to hearing because it produces sound with a C-weighted peak emission sound pressure level of 134 (± 5) dB, which exceeds the permitted level of 125 dB.

Risk Description
The product poses a risk of damage to hearing because it produces sound with a C-weighted peak emission sound pressure level of 134 (± 5) dB, which exceeds the permitted level of 125 dB. The product does not comply with the Toys Directive and the relevant European standard EN 71.

Product Description
Black metallic toy gun with brown plastic handle. The packaging is marked as follows: “Die-cast metal”, “Super Cap Gun .357 Magnum”, “8 Shot Round Caps” and “Realistic Sound!”
